Working with electricity is inherently dangerous if proper precautions aren't taken. That's why comprehensive electrical safety training is crucial for anyone who works with electricity, whether you're a seasoned electrician or just occasionally use power tools. A well-rounded electrical safety program must address topics like:
- Identifying electrical hazards
- Safe work practices
- Safety gear requirements
- Lockout/tagout procedures
- Emergency response
By gaining a strong understanding of these principles, individuals can significantly reduce the risk of electrical accidents and create a safer work environment.

Industrial Electrical Systems: Installation and Maintenance
Ensuring the robust operation of industrial electrical systems requires a comprehensive approach to both installation and maintenance. Experienced electricians must adhere to strict safety protocols and industry regulations throughout the process. Proper connection techniques are crucial for preventing shorts, overloads, and other potential hazards. Regular system evaluations help identify and address faults before they escalate into costly downtime or equipment failure.
- Successful maintenance strategies involve a combination of preventive measures, such as cleaning, and corrective actions to repair existing damage.
- Implementing a comprehensive log system is essential for tracking maintenance activities and ensuring compliance with regulatory requirements.
- Keeping up-to-date on the latest innovations in industrial electrical systems can enhance efficiency, reduce operating costs, and improve overall system performance.
Fundamentals of PLC Programming for Electricians
For Electrical technicians working in manufacturing, understanding the fundamentals of Programmable Logic Controller (PLC) programming is vital. PLCs are reliable devices that provide the logic behind many industrial systems, managing tasks ranging from simple operations to complex production lines. A solid understanding of PLC programming allows technicians to configure PLCs to meet specific needs, troubleshoot malfunctions, and enhance system performance.
